Summary Annotation Corporate Creativity introduces fresh, results-oriented thinking about how to manage creativity. Rich with detailed profiles of creative acts at all levels in companies around the world, it shows what corporations can do to make full use of their creative potential. After researching how creative acts actually happen in hundreds of companies, the authors identified the essential elements of corporate creativity. They show how companies can focus on those elements & turn their creativity from a hit-or-miss proposition to a strategy they can count on.
Annotation Alan Robinson and Sam Stern have traveled all over the world investigating creative acts in organizations and discovered what companies can do to increase their creative performance. The book puts forward a radically new way to promote creativity within business settings and includes numerous success stories.
